Oracle数据库中文版处理指南:,确保字符集匹配,连接字符串中指定NLS_LANG参数;解决SQL语句乱码问题可通过修改字段类型和编码转换指令,查看官方网站获取最新版本下载链接和相关说明文档,确认实际编码方式并进行必要的更改后观察效果,使用相关工具进行字体大小调整或咨询专业人士进行处理。
,以下是整理排版后的文章:
在处理Oracle数据库的中文显示问题时,可以按照以下步骤进行排查和解决方案。
解决方法
修改数据库连接字符集
当连接到Oracle数据库时,确保使用的字符集与数据库的默认或实际设置相匹配,可以在连接字符串中添加相应的参数来指定字符集(NLS_LANG=SIMPLIFIED CHINESE_CHINA.ZHS16GBK),也可以在客户端配置文件中相应地调整相关设置。
注意事项
- 如果使用的是第三方工具如PL/SQL Developer等,请检查其安装文件中的配置选项是否正确设置了字符集。
修改字段类型及SQL语句解决问题
如果发现存在SQL语句导致乱码的问题,可以通过修改字段类型的NVARCHAR2或者NCHAR支持Unicode字符集来解决,也可以考虑在执行SQL语句前加入适当的编码转换指令nls_lang。
检查并下载软件版本及相关资源信息
访问Oracle官网或其他可靠的渠道获取最新版本的Oracle 11g客户端下载链接和相关说明文档,对于中文版软件的介绍通常包含在该官方网站上的“downloads”部分。
Oracle客户端常见问题的分析
出现中文乱码的原因可能包括但不限于数据库编码、NLS_LANG环境变量设置以及客户端工具的设置等方面,建议先确认数据库的实际编码方式并进行必要的更改;然后查看相关的NLS_LANG环境变量的设置以确保它与客户端工具一致;最后检查PL/SQL Developer和其他相关工具的设置以排除其他潜在因素。
相关操作示例
通过Oracle SQL*Plus登录界面验证语言设置效果
使用Oracle提供的SQL*Plus工具尝试直接登录到数据库并在右侧窗口中进行字体大小等相关设置的调整,观察是否存在中文显示的改变,如果没有明显变化则可能是操作系统或网络环境的限制所致。
设置oracle数据库为中文的具体方法
通过Oracle客户端程序设置: 进入Oracle客户端程序的目录下找到对应的安装脚本或文件夹,运行安装程序完成语言的汉化包安装过程,之后重启应用程序并根据提示进行后续的操作即可实现中文显示,具体路径可能会因不同的环境和安装方式而有所不同,可以根据实际情况进行调整。
其他注意事项和建议措施:
- 在下载和使用过程中注意核对下载地址的正确性。
- 对于需要重新启动的应用程序和服务项进行检查和处理。
- 若遇到兼容性问题,可参考Oracle官方网站的帮助和支持页面寻求更专业的指导和技术支持。
- 请留意任何更新日志或公告以便及时了解最新的问题和改进方案。